History & Origin

Klover is a spelling of Clover — from the word for the plant (from the Old English clafre), connoting luck (the four-leaf clover); a nature/word-name (we note the word). More often a girls' name, it is recorded here for a boy — which we flag honestly (slug distinguished; said 'KLOH-ver').

In the U.S. Clover is chiefly a girls' name; this boys' use is unusual. Rare for a boy, the-clover-plant at the root, and crisp.
